BADM 780 - Business and Public Policy (3 units) Relationship of public policy both nationally and internationally to business organizations. Development, current status and future outlook of specific public policy issues are considered.
Prerequisite(s): Admittance to Business Administration, Accountancy, or Finance graduate program.
Units of Lecture: 3 Offered: Every Fall Student Learning Outcomes: Upon completion of this course: 1. Students will be able to apply micro-economic theory to analyze the impacts of policy proposals. 2. Students will be able to apply theories of government regulation to analyze policy issues. 3. Students will be able to compare the costs and benefits of alternate strategies for producing social goods. 4. Students will be able to analyze market power issues, and the implications of alternate policies for addressing these issues. 5. Students will be able to write a paper with a clear, organizational structure and professional writing style.
